#b1b5c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1b5c0 is composed of 69.4% red, 71%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.8% cyan, 5.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 224 degrees, a saturation of 10.6% and a lightness of 72.4%. #b1b5c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#636b81.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#b1b5c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070809 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1b5c0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b8bb is the less saturated color, while #7599fc is the most saturated one.
